  17. Exactly! However, some of the general education courses don't fulfill that. Most standard history classes are simply memorization courses; with the exception of my AP European History class last year, which forced me to actually think pretty hard. A lot of the coursework was analyzing difficult documents from hundreds of years ago, however the exam was mostly just memorization... and a lot of it. My teacher didn't prepare my class for the exam at all (I got a 1 >.>), and her quizzes and tests were only memorization challenges as well, but the work itself really made me think. What I think is wrong with the educational system is the teaching to the test. All students in my county are forced to write a 5-8 page research paper their Junior year of high school and if they fail it, they can't graduate until they re-do it with a passing paper. My AP English teacher pretty much told us the first week of school that our goal is to meet the minimum requirements of the paper (simple things like you must have 6 sources, follow concrete detail > commentary > commentary sentence structure, correctly cited sources, etc. ) because there isn't any benefit to doing any better. While that's logical, that's not the type of thinking teachers should be teaching students. Most courses taught by lazy teachers only teach material covered in the final exam. They don't care if the students actually learn anything, they just want the students to memorize the content of the exam and pass it. Very rarely will teachers actually try to make their students think.

    I just remembered! One of the colleges I visited in Florida was Full Sail University, and I think you should take a look at them Lent. They're a bit different from other American universities. One way is that they have a sped up curriculum that earns you a Bachelor's degree in two years rather than four, but that requires you to be at school 35-40 hours a week! It's also not uncommon to have a class from 1:00 AM to 9:00 AM. They also don't let you take different classes, because they have specific programs you have to choose. You can choose Computer Animation, Digital Arts & Design, Entertainment Business, Film, Game Art, Game Development, Music Business, Recording Arts, Show Production, and Web Design & Development. You pick one of those, and they give you the list of classes you'll be taking for the next two years. Only problem is it's pretty expensive - about $75,000. And they've got an awesome backlot and I talked to one of the guys from the Film department. He said it's a lot more difficult than they say but a lot of fun as well.
